  • Patent number: 8925704
    Abstract: The present invention is to provide a clutch device that keeps a half-clutch range wide for a long time. A clutch device 1 is arranged in such a manner that an intermediate ring 24 is disposed on the pressure plate 23 so as to be slightly movable in a direction of pressing by a diaphragm spring 21; air passageways 31 are radially disposed at regular circumferential intervals between the intermediate ring 24 and the pressure plate 23 so as to let the inner and outer peripheries communicate with each other; plate springs 25 are disposed in the air passageways 31 to bias constantly the intermediate ring 24 and the pressure plate 23 in a direction of separating from each other; and a force of the pressing operation by the diaphragm spring 21 is transferred to the pressure plate 23 via the intermediate ring 24 and the plate springs 25.

  • Patent number: 7625308
    Abstract: The invention provides a differential gear which can effectively prevent a drag noise of a clutch plate by a simple structure. In a differential gear (10) provided with a clutch means (16) having an inner pawl clutch plate (12) integrally rotating with a side gear (11), and an outer pawl clutch plate (14) integrally rotating with a differential case (13), a main communication path (41) and a radial communication path (44) communicating a bottom of the side gear (11) with a fitted portion (17) between the side gear (11) and the clutch plates (12, 14) is formed in the side gear (11), as a lubricating oil supplying means (40) for supplying a lubricating oil within the differential case (13) to a portion between sliding surfaces of both the clutch plates (12, 14) from the fitted portion (17) between the side gear (11) and the clutch plates (12, 14).

  • Patent number: 6949047
    Abstract: Differential gears which obtain adequate differential motion limiting action under heavy loading, and switch between a differential motion condition and a differential motion limiting condition, inside a differential case are provided a pair of left and right pressure rings, which move freely in the direction of the wheel axles but are incapable of relative turning, the inner diameter being larger than that of side gears; a pair of clutch means on the two pressure rings; urging means for urging the two pressure rings such that the two pressure rings clearance narrows; and actuation means for actuating the pressure rings against the force of the urging means, in accordance with the increases in the relative turning torque between the pinion shaft and the differential case during differential motion, and activating the clutch means.
